Liqvid Posted July 25, 2007 Report Share Posted July 25, 2007 You can't read or burn Blu-ray discs with a DVD burner/player. You can only do that if you have a Blu-ray disc burner/player. Just having Toast 8 doesn't make your DVD drive into a Blu-ray drive. If you do have a Blu-ray drive connected to your mac, then Toast 8 will let you burn data to it, just like it lets you burn stuff to DVDs or CDs.
